1) yes, you can buy a replacement and then reprogram it. there are instructions on this forum for doing so
2) the spare tires does not provide any performance benefits. Unless you need the trunk space, leave it.
3) rattling driver's mirror is very common. If you're under warranty, have the dealership fix it. If not, you can attempt to take it apart and see whats causing the rattle
4) nothing wrong with a cold air intake. You have to start modding somewhere
Racing Beat , AEM, and Mazdaspeed are the heavy favorites.
